Moos, Ewes and More! set for Saturday

The NDSU Department of Animal Sciences is scheduled to host the seventh annual Moos, Ewes and More! event Saturday, Oct. 8, from 10 a.m. to 2 p.m. at the NDSU Equine Center, 5140 19th Ave. N., Fargo.

The free, family-friendly activity is a chance to meet the animals that call NDSU home, taste dairy product treats, win a chance to bottle feed a calf, watch horsemanship demonstrations, take a horse drawn wagon ride and see wool spinning.

A free breakfast for the first 500 guests is sponsored by the North Dakota Beef Commission and North Dakota Soybean Council.
